These guys are on tour and one of you U.S. residents might get the chance to see them, soon. They are pretty young and to me it seems they could be up to something big...a very fresh, hip (if you like so) and catchy concept. I just stumbled across some tunes and wanted to share:

very rough sound and picture, but fantastic crowd:

same song, not so rough (quite good, actually), but no crowd:
